High-voltage fuses - Part 1: Current-limiting fuses

IEC 60282-1:2009 applies to all types of high-voltage current-limiting fuses designed for use outdoors or indoors on alternating current systems of 50 Hz and 60 Hz and of rated voltages exceeding 1 000 V. The changes introduced by this new edition are only editorial.
